To keep our event and networking opportunities as varied as possible, we were keen to offer our members more creative ways of networking, so we teamed up with Outside to organise these networking sessions with groups of 12 people (similar to our members’ lunches) who are keen to don their walking boots and explore the stunning countryside around Bristol and Bath. A great opportunity for members to make some new connections within the industry whilst getting some much needed fresh air!
The meeting point for this walk will be Lansdown Park & Ride just outside of Bath, and we’ll be following this route (or similar). Towards the end of the walk, we’ll be stopping at the Hare & Hounds pub for anyone who fancies a drink or snack!
During the walk, you’ll get to spend time chatting to each of your fellow walkers. No agenda as such, just clear open space for thinking, connecting, sharing experiences about your businesses and exploring possibilities. The BCI team will be joining the group too so it’s a great chance to chat to them about getting the most out of your BCI membership.
